#e63f86 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e63f86 is composed of 90.2% red, 24.7% green and 52.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72.6% magenta, 41.7%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 334.5 degrees, a saturation of 77% and a lightness of 57.5%. #e63f86 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7eff with #cd000d. Closest websafe color is: #ff3399.

Shades and Tints of #e63f86
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100208 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.
